Belgian Remco Evenepoel was crowned cycling world champion on Sunday in Wollongong (Australia) after a solo raid of more than thirty kilometers, ahead of Frenchman Christophe Laporte (2nd) and Australian Michael Matthews (3rd).

The 22-year-old Flemish prodigy offers his country its first world title in ten years after already becoming, two weeks ago at the Vuelta, the first Belgian to win a Grand Tour since 1978.
